General steps (5 steps)

  1. 1
    Get Tax ID (TIN)

    Visit local Revenue Department office — passport + work permit + lease + TM30 — free, same-day

  2. 2
    Count days in Thailand

    Use passport entry-exit stamps — ≥ 183 days = tax resident, < 183 = non-resident (only Thai-source income taxed)

  3. 3
    Aggregate worldwide income

    Salary + dividend + interest + rental + capital gains — use BOT 31 Dec FX rate

  4. 4
    Apply DTA + exemptions

    DTA certificate of residence from home country + LTR/retirement exemption if eligible

  5. 5
    File PND.90/91 + pay

    Online at rd.go.th — attach supporting docs + pay via PromptPay / online banking

Who is affected by the 2024 worldwide income rule?

Anyone who is a Thai tax resident — present 180 days or more in a calendar year — and remits foreign income into Thailand. Under Revenue Department Order Por 161/2566 that remittance is assessable in the year received, regardless of when it was earned. Money kept offshore is not taxed.

Are LTR Wealthy Global Citizens exempt?

Yes. Royal Decree 743 exempts foreign-source income — salary, dividends and capital gains — remitted by holders in the four LTR categories, and caps Thai-source employment income for Highly Skilled Professionals at 17%. Keep the LTR endorsement and remittance records with your annual filing.

Do Non-O Retirement holders pay tax?

If you are present 183 days or more and remit pension income into Thailand, that remittance is assessable. Most double tax agreements let you credit the tax already paid at home, and many state pensions are taxable only in the source country — check the specific treaty article before filing.
